The Post
The Central Legal Office (CLO) provides comprehensive legal services to Health Boards and Special NHS Entities in Scotland, covering all aspects of litigation and employment

law, property transactions and commercial contracts.

This post involves providing a high quality administrative and legal secretarial support to a team of Employment Solicitors. This service includes preparation of all relevant legal documentation for Tribunal hearings, using our new iCasework management system. It will also include arranging meetings and training events, maintaining diaries, file management, dealing with telephone enquiries and any other duties as required. The role involves some copy typing and audio transcription but this is a small percentage of the service provided.

The Candidate
To undertake the full range of duties, you will ideally have proven secretarial experience, knowledge of secretarial processes to HNC level, audio and copy typing skills and a knowledge of Employment Tribunal terminology would be desirable. We are looking for a secretary who is efficient in using Microsoft 365, especially Word, Outlook, Excel and PowerPoint and who has a keen interest in IT, including case management systems.
